Lot Description

[BINDINGS]. A group of 43 works in 109 volumes, including:


1) GODWYN, Thomas. Romanae Historiae anthologia...An English Exposition of the Roman Antiquities...for the Use of Abingdon School. London: R.W. for Peter Parker, 1668.

2) WOTTON, Henry. Reliquiae Wottonianae: Or, A Collection of Livers, Letters, Poems With Characters of Sundry Personages. London: B. Tooke, 1685. One volume in 2.

3) HERRICK, Robert. Works. Edinburgh: W. and C. Tait, 1823. 2 volumes.

4) WALPOLE, Horace. Correspondence... London: Henry Colburn, 1837. 3 volumes.

5) ROLLIN, M. The Ancient History... London: Longman and Co., 1850. 5 (of 6) volumes only.

6) CECIL. Records of the Chase... London: Longman, Brown, Green, and Longmans, 1854. EXTRA-ILLUSTRATED WITH 35 PLATES, 7 hand-colored. Bound by Morrell.

7) The Family Library of British Poetry. Boston: Houghton, Osgood, and Company, 1878.

8) BROWN, John. Spare Hours. Boston: Houghton, Mifflin and Company, 1882. 2 volumes.

9) IRELAND, Alexander. The Book-Lovers Enchiridion. London: Simpkin, Marshall, & Co., 1883.

10) LOWELL, James Russell. Among My Books. Boston: Houghton, Mifflin and Company, 1894. 2 volumes.

And others. Together, 43 works in 109 volumes, various sizes, most in fine bindings, condition generally very good.
